Backnang (dpa / lsw) - Three frightened horses ran across a street in Backnang (Rems-Murr-Kreis) and were hit by a car.

A 68-year-old woman was driving her car on a county road on Monday afternoon when the animals suddenly crossed the street, the police told Aalen.

According to initial investigations, the horses had been startled by a dog that was not on a leash.

The horses were so badly injured in the collision that a vet had to euthanize them.

The road has been temporarily closed.

The driver was unharmed, said a spokesman.
